The West Virginia Supreme Court unanimously ruled that a worker was entitled to benefits for a head injury, radiculopathy and two disk herniations after an accident at a coal mine.
Case: Consol Pennsylvania Coal Co. v. Emery, No. 19-0624, 11/06/2020, published.
Facts: Erick C. Emery worked for the Consol Pennsylvania Coal Co. Emery was a passenger in a man trip at work in December 2017 when it went off track. Emery hit his head on the top of the vehicle and was thrown backward.
